Microlestes
Taxonomy
Microlestes was named by Schmidt-Göbel (1846). It is extant.
It was assigned to Lebiini by Tamutis et al. (2011); and to Dromiusina by Bousquet (2012) and Kirichenko-Babko et al. (2021).
